On 24 February 2021 at about 14:46 local time, a Turcotte Jr Robert L RV6 registered N642LT was involved in an accident near North Hampton, New Hampshire, United States. 2 people were on board and one was seriously injured, one had minor injuries. The aircraft was substantially damaged. The NTSB has published a probable cause for this accident; it is quoted in full below.

Probable cause

The pilot’s failure to maintain directional control during the landing in a crosswind condition, which resulted in a runway excursion.

According to the pilot, the approach to the runway was very stable. He performed a wheel landing in the tailwheel equipped airplane and touched down on runway 20 just past the numbers on the centerline. Before the tailwheel settled onto the runway, a gust of wind struck the airplane. The pilot corrected the airplane, but another “stronger” gust struck the airplane again resulting in the airplane veering off the right side of the runway. The airplane impacted the snow in the grass area between the runway and taxiway and came to rest inverted, resulting in substantial damage to the vertical stabilizer. The pilot reported no preimpact mechanical malfunctions or failures with the airplane that would have precluded normal operation. The winds reported at an airport 7 miles to the north of the accident location were from 240° at 9 knots.
